Registration for the CBSE Single Girl Child Scholarship 2023 Closes Today

This is the last day to register for the Single Girl Child Scholarship 2023, according to the Central Board of Secondary Education (CBSE). Students may apply for new scholarships via the official website, cbse.gov.in, and beneficiaries from prior years can reapply. The deadline for scholarship applications was initially scheduled for October 18, however it was extended to accommodate hopefuls.

The scholarship is awarded by the CBSE to students who are single girls who have completed their Class 10 test with an overall score of 60% or above. For Classes 11 and 12, the applicant must be enrolled in schools affiliated with the CBSE, where the monthly tuition is limited to Rs 1,500. The entire increase in tuition costs over the following two years shouldn’t exceed ten percent. The scholarship would be given out for a maximum of two years at a cost of Rs 500 per month.

The candidates’ schools must confirm the information on their scholarship applications by November 7. If the school is unable to verify the applications, they will be rejected. The student’s individual school is where the application processing takes place.

How to Apply for the CBSE Single Girl Child Scholarship for 2023

Students who fulfill the qualifying conditions may apply using the steps listed below for the CBSE Single Girl Child Scholarship:

Step 1: Visit the CBSE board’s official website, cbse.gov.in.

Step 2: From the website, choose the “Single Girl Child Scholarship X-2023 REG” link.

Step 3: To apply for a scholarship, click the appropriate link.

Step 4: The screen will display a new tab. Choose whether to submit a new or renewed SGC-X application.

Step 5: After filling out the form, upload the required documents.

Step 6: Complete the application for the Single Girl Child Scholarship and send it in the way instructed.

Step 7: Print a copy of the application for the CBSE Single Girl Child Scholarship for your documentation.

The Central Board of Secondary Education launched the Single Girl Child Scholarship program in 2006. Recipients of this prize for a single female kid are urged to follow their academic goals and seize new opportunities. Recognizing and rewarding parents who have made noteworthy contributions to girls’ education is the aim of the CBSE merit system.
